Output f873393f6c0460434084f50bac2e7b835dc3ebc853d8ccdda97d727b1cdf33ba:11

value
28491524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d22353ccab9a1886d8fa48ac59493d45105f65fc OP_EQUAL
address
3Lr89R1uitw8FYrFELDhp74264ZgEVNKD8
transaction
f873393f6c0460434084f50bac2e7b835dc3ebc853d8ccdda97d727b1cdf33ba
spent
true